The Mermaid Who Lived Near Dhigurah Island, Maldives

In the cerulean waters of the Maldives, where the ocean sparkled like a thousand sapphires, there was a secret known only to the waves—a mermaid named Laila. She lived in the coral gardens near Dhigurah Island, a slender atoll famous for its long stretches of white sand and gentle currents.

Unlike her sisters who preferred the deep, shadowy waters where no boats dared go, Laila adored the shallow lagoons. There, sunlight danced across the sand, and laughter from the shore mingled with the sea breeze. She would often swim close, enchanted by the islanders’ songs and the rhythm of fishermen casting their nets.

One evening, as the sunset painted the sky in gold and rose, Laila saw a young man sitting alone on the beach. His name was Aayan, a marine biologist studying Dhigurah’s reef. His heart was heavy—the coral was dying, bleached by the warming seas. He feared the reef, and the life it cradled, might vanish forever.

Curious, Laila swam closer. Her emerald-green tail shimmered just beneath the surface. When Aayan saw her, he gasped. Surely this was a dream?

But then she smiled, and her eyes—deep and ancient like the ocean itself—met his.

“You care for the sea,” she said, her voice soft as the tide.

“I do,” Aayan replied. “But I don’t know how to save it.”

Laila reached into the water and revealed a small, glowing pearl.

“This,” she explained, “is a tear of the ocean. Plant it where the coral is weakest, and life will return.”

With wonder and gratitude, Aayan accepted the gift. The next morning, he dove into the reef and gently placed the pearl into the sand.

Days later, color returned to the ocean floor. Corals bloomed in hues of crimson, gold, and violet. Fish returned. Life returned.

The islanders called it a miracle—but only Aayan knew the truth.

From that day on, as he walked the beach at dusk, he’d sometimes glimpse a shimmer beneath the waves—a flash of green, a flick of a tail. Laila, the mermaid of Dhigurah, watched silently from afar, the guardian of the sea.

And so, their story became a legend, carried on the wind, whispered by the waves, and remembered by every child who listened to the sea.
